| I still have a lasting bruise when I ran into that about 18 months ago. I liked the performance aspect of the first vpro machines so I got a few and use one as a daily desktop still. Installing Linux on a couple got me bruised pretty easily. When I researched the errors, I actually got things to install, but had to even limit the memory for the install, which made the basic install take hours, but after fixing up grub it worked just fine. The 7700's I have aren't that different than the 7800's and their successors. When installing linux for a sipx system I tend to think "linux" rather than "sipx", and get past the first step with new hardware. I didn't have the same problem with Suse Linux Enterprise Desktop though, they actually seemed to like everything but the NIC and had to get drivers for those.
